Doechii hit the road on October 14 for her Live from the Swamp headlining tour. The singer took the stage at Chicago's Byline Bank Aragon Ballroom, before she heads to stops in Toronto, Washington D.C, Atlanta, Phoenix, San Diego, San Francisco, Seattle, and more.The singer's tour tickets sold out minutes after they went live at broke single-day sales records at multiple Live Nation venues. The singer wowed fans with a mashup of her breakout single Persuasive and Charli XCX's viral hit 360. Doechii's Live from the Swamp setlist, tour dates, and more exploredGrammy-winning rapper and singer Doechii opened her Live from the Swamp tour with a sold-out show in Chicago on October 14. Thank you for the memories, the magic, the love - let's close it out together."Before kicking off the tour, the artist has been busy performing at festivals including Lollapalooza, Glastonbury, and Outside Lands in San Francisco, and All Things Go in New York and Maryland in September. She's also set to perform at Austin City Limits in October and has four Australian shows lined up for Spilt Milk Festival in December, where Kendrick Lamar, ScHoolboy Q, Lyric, and more are also set to perform.
